2015-06-03 57 views
1

升级Android的支持库到22.2.0版本后,显然我现在不能添加这些:支持Android版本V4可以22.2.0不能解决FragmentActivity

import android.support.v4.app.Fragment; 
import android.support.v4.app.FragmentActivity; 
import android.support.v4.app.FragmentManager; 
import android.support.v4.app.FragmentPagerAdapter; 
import android.support.v4.view.ViewPager; 

我尝试了这些,没有正在:

  1. 文件 - >的Invalidate缓存和重新启动
  2. 同步摇篮文件
  3. 改变构建工具版本

这可能是一个错误?为了避免这个错误,我暂时放回18.0.0版本。一切都很好。

我使用

  1. Android Studio中1.2.1.1
  2. Android SDK工具24.3
  3. 的Android SDK平台的工具,22
  4. Android SDK中内建工具22.0.1
  5. 支持Android存储库15
  6. Android支持库22.2
+0

查看是否[this](http://stackoverflow.com/questions/20386331/android-studio-and-android-support-v4-app-fragment-cannot-resolve-symbol)问题可能会对您有所帮助。 – Prudhvi

+0

你的gradle build是否成功?我的猜测是你没有更新SDK管理器中的支持库。 –

+0

@prudhvi没有帮助 – rxlky

回答

4

我有完全相同的问题。最新的一切,重置缓存,无法解决v4。有趣的事情..运行一个构建(Ctrl + F9),突然'红海'消失。预计它不会建成,但它然后..叹了口气!

+0

哇,它确实修复它!谢谢!你碰巧知道为什么“Make Project”有效吗? –

0

由于支持库是一个AAR,它必须用于一个成功的构建,以便它“爆炸”。 Android Studio无法将AAR用作纯依赖项。简而言之,解决方案是使用Gradle至少一次构建项目。

相关问题